So I have the creative cloud package and want to create a website but I cannot code and want quite a complex webpage, is there any way if doing this with no code?

    Hi George. Adobe Xd can only be used for making the design and the prototype for your website. You can't actually make a working website with it. Dreamweaver is Adobe's website "builder", but you will need coding in there for sure.

     

    Not sure what you mean by "complex", but generally, if you want a proper website, there aren't many options without learning any code. At least basic html/css would go a long way.

     

    There are website builders out there that are okay for simpler pages, without the use of code. Wix, Squarespace, Webflow (advanced, might require some code) or another option is Wordpress with a template or a page builder like Elementor.
